| HB 269 - Mental health; disability services; state-wide guidelines |
First Reader Summary
A BILL to amend Code Section 37-2-7 of the Official Code of
Georgia Annotated, relating to the state plan for disability
services, so as to provide for guidelines for planning lists for
the provision of certain disability services, when such services
are not available at the time of the request; to provide for
guidelines for a registry of persons who have been diagnosed with
certain disabilities but have not yet requested services; and for
other purposes.

HB 269 LC 27 0853S
A BILL TO BE ENTITLED
AN ACT
1- 1 To amend Code Section 37-2-7 of the Official Code of Georgia
1- 2 Annotated, relating to the state plan for disability
1- 3 services, so as to provide for guidelines for planning lists
1- 4 for the provision of certain disability services, when such
1- 5 services are not available at the time of the request; to
1- 6 provide for guidelines for a registry of persons who have
1- 7 been diagnosed with certain disabilities but have not yet
1- 8 requested services; to provide an effective date; to repeal
1- 9 conflicting laws; and for other purposes.
1-10 BE IT ENACTED BY THE GENERAL ASSEMBLY OF GEORGIA:
1-11 SECTION 1.
1-12 Code Section 37-2-7 of the Official Code of Georgia
1-13 Annotated, relating to the state plan for disability
1-14 services, is amended by adding a new subsection (b.1) to
1-15 read as follows:
1-16 "(b.1)(1) The plan shall include state-wide guidelines
1-17 for short-term and long-term planning lists for the
1-18 provision of requested disability services for persons
1-19 whose disability is mental retardation or another
1-20 neurologically disabling condition which requires
1-21 treatment similar to that for the mentally retarded,
1-22 when such services are not available at the time of such
1-23 request. The guidelines shall provide for the
1-24 commencement of services, as soon as practicable but no
1-25 later than 180 days following a request, to such persons
1-26 who are placed on a short-term planning list. The
1-27 guidelines shall also include criteria under which a
1-28 person named on a planning list may obtain priority to
1-29 receive the requested services when they become
1-30 available and under which such persons not named on a
1-31 planning list may receive requested services in
1-32 emergencies.
1-33 (2) The plan shall include state-wide guidelines for a
1-34 registry of persons who have been diagnosed with mental

2- 1 retardation or another neurologically disabling
2- 2 condition which requires treatment similar to that for
2- 3 the mentally retarded and wish to make such diagnosis
2- 4 known to the division and regional boards, but who have
2- 5 not yet requested disability services."
2- 6 SECTION 2.
2- 7 This Act shall become effective only when funds are
2- 8 specifically appropriated for the purposes of this Act in an
2- 9 appropriation Act making specific reference to this Act.
2-10 SECTION 3.
2-11 All laws and parts of laws in conflict with this Act are
2-12 repealed.
